About 6 Olivers Walk

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

6 Olivers Walk is a detached house in Lychpit, Basingstoke, Basingstoke (RG24 8SD). It has a recorded floor area of 90 m² (around 966 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(April 2010)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The latest certificate is from April 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 90 m² it sits well below the postcode median (145 m² across 5 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ally.
